
Jose Mourinho 'is on a huge charm offensive to convince Paulo Dybala to pick Roma
Daily MailJose Mourinho is reportedly plotting an ambitious attempt to convince Paulo Dybala to sign for Roma this summer. Jose Mourinho is reportedly plotting an ambitious attempt to lure Paulo Dybala to Roma The Portuguese boss wants the Argentine forward to improve his attack in the Italian capital He has been heavily linked with a move to Serie A rivals Inter Milan but Premier League sides Manchester United, Tottenham and Arsenal, as well as Atletico Madrid in Spain are keen. Luring Dybala to Rome would require a huge financial commitment by the Friedkins - Roma's owners - with the forward reportedly offered a £5million-a-year deal by Inter. Dybala could not hide his emotion as he played his last game for the Italian giants on Monday Inter Milan coach Simone Inzaghi is reportedly eyeing up a free transfer move for Dybala 'It is difficult to find the right words to greet you, there are so many years and so many emotions involved, all together,' said the Argentina international in an emotional Instagram post on Sunday.
